4. Statutory and country-specific rights
Where local laws grant withdrawal or refund rights, the periods and conditions are described in Paddle's Refund Policy. The following calendar-day periods apply to eligible statutory rights in the regions listed (subject to the full terms, definitions, and exceptions in Paddle's policy): 14 calendar days from the date of the transaction for eligible consumers in the European Union, EEA, Switzerland, United Kingdom, Turkey, and Israel; 7 calendar days from the date of the transaction for eligible consumers in South Korea, Brazil, China, and Canada; and 5 calendar days from the date of the transaction for eligible consumers in Singapore.
